ad9原理图更新到pcb
好的,将 Altium Designer 9 (AD9) 中的原理图设计更新到 PCB 设计,主要通过 “设计更新”(Design Update) 功能实现,核心是生成工程变更单(ECO)。以下是详细的中文步骤:
? 核心步骤
-
准备就绪:
- 确保你的原理图(
.SchDoc)和 PCB 文件(.PcbDoc)都在同一个项目文件(.PrjPCB) 中。 - 确保原理图设计已经完成,并且所有元器件都分配了正确的封装(Footprint)。这是最关键的一步!在原理图中双击元件,检查其
Footprint属性是否正确指向你 PCB 库中已有的、合适的封装。 - 编译项目(可选但推荐):在项目面板中右键点击项目名称 ->
Compile PCB Project ...。这有助于提前检查原理图中的电气连接错误(如未连接的网络、重复的元件标号等)。如有错误,需要在原理图中修复后再更新。
- 确保你的原理图(
-
执行设计更新:
- 打开你的 PCB 文件(
.PcbDoc)。 - 方法 A (推荐): 在 PCB 编辑器中,点击主菜单:
设计->Import Changes From ...
- 方法 B: 在原理图编辑器中,点击主菜单:
设计->Update PCB Document ...
- 无论哪种方法,都会弹出 工程变更单(Engineering Change Order - ECO) 对话框。
- 打开你的 PCB 文件(
-
配置和执行 ECO:
- 在 ECO 对话框中,你会看到左边列出的所有需要执行的变更操作:
Add Components:添加新增的元器件。Add Nets:添加新增的网络连接。Add Rooms:添加原理图文档对应的 Room(通常用于多通道设计或物理布局分区)。Remove Components/ Nets/ Rooms:移除在原理图中已删除的元素。Change Component Links:更新元件标号(Designator)、注释(Comment)或封装(Footprint)等属性的变更。Change Net Names:更新网络名称。
- 关键操作:
生效更改: 点击对话框左上角的生效更改按钮。AD9 会检查所有变更是否可以顺利执行(验证元件封装是否存在、网络是否有效等)。- 检查状态: 查看
状态栏下方的检测和执行列:检测列:在点击生效更改后显示检查结果。✅ 表示检查通过(绿色勾),❌ 表示检查失败(红色叉)。必须解决所有检查失败的问题才能成功更新!执行列:在执行变更后显示结果。
- 解决错误(如果出现❌):
- 最常见错误是:
Footprint Not Found(找不到封装)。这意味着原理图中某个元件的封装名在当前的可用库(安装的集成库、项目库、本地库)中找不到。 - 解决方法:
- 仔细核对原理图中该元件的
Footprint属性拼写是否正确。 - 确保包含该封装的库(
.PcbLib,.IntLib)已经正确安装(通过库面板)或被添加到项目中(在项目面板中右键项目 ->添加现有文件到项目选择.PcbLib)。 - 确认封装名与库中实际封装名完全一致(区分大小写)。
- 仔细核对原理图中该元件的
- 其他错误需根据提示信息排查。
- 最常见错误是:
执行更改: 当所有变更的检测状态都是 ✅ 后,点击执行更改按钮。AD9 会将原理图中的变更(添加/删除元件、网络连接)实际导入到 PCB 文件中。
- 在 ECO 对话框中,你会看到左边列出的所有需要执行的变更操作:
-
在 PCB 中处理导入结果:
- 成功执行后,点击
关闭退出 ECO 对话框。 - 回到 PCB 编辑器:
- 新添加的元件: 通常会自动放置在 PCB 边框外侧的一个矩形区域(Room)内(如果你的设计使用了 Room)。你会看到一堆叠在一起的元件轮廓和飞线(表示电气连接)。
- 网络连接: 新的网络连接会以飞线的形式显示出来。
- 删除的元件: 在原理图中删除的元件,会从 PCB 中被移除。
- 下一步: 你需要手动或在 Room 内对这些元件进行布局(拖动、旋转),然后根据飞线指示进行布线。
- 成功执行后,点击
? 重要提示
- 封装是关键: 务必在原理图阶段就确保每个元件都正确指定了封装,且该封装在 AD9 环境中可用。这是更新失败最常见的原因。
- 网络名匹配: 原理图中的网络标签(Net Label)或端口(Port)定义了网络名称。更新到 PCB 后,相应的网络名称(Net)会根据这些标签创建。
- 多次更新是常态: PCB 设计通常是迭代过程。在原理图修改后(比如更改元件值、添加/删除元件或连线、调整网络名),都需要再次执行上述更新步骤,将变更同步到 PCB。
- ECO 对话框是桥梁: 理解 ECO 对话框的作用(预览变更、检查错误、执行操作)非常重要。
- Room (房间): AD9 默认会为每个原理图文档创建一个 Room(如果原理图未分页,就一个 Room)。这个 Room 包含了该原理图的所有元件。你可以选择禁用或删除 Room(在 PCB 中选中 Room 按
Delete),或者利用它来辅助布局(拖动整个 Room 或锁定 Room 内元件相对位置)。
✅ 总结流程
确保原理图封装正确 + 编译检查(可选)-> 在 PCB 中
设计->Import Changes From ...-> ECO 对话框点击生效更改-> 解决所有错误(❌变✅)-> 点击执行更改-> 关闭 ECO -> 在 PCB 外框处处理导入的新元件和飞线 -> 开始布局布线。
按照这些步骤操作,你就可以顺利地将 AD9 原理图的更改更新到 PCB 设计中。祝设计顺利!??
AD9元器件间距规则如何设置
在Altium Designer 9(简称AD9)中设置元器件间距规则,主要是为了确保PCB(Printed Circuit Board,印刷电
2024-09-02 15:26:32
AD9中PCB过孔盖油操作中部分盖油的设置方法
下面为大家介绍一下在AD9中PCB过孔盖油操作中部分盖油的设置方法: 1、AD9中过孔盖油有很多的使用方法,下面介绍的是部分盖油的设置方法,这种
2019-10-14 18:03:30
Altium中修改PCB后如何更新到原理图
实际绘图过程中会有多种情况发生,例如根据以前的项目做修改应用于新的项目(主要在PCB中增加元器件以及添加网络标号进行连线后更新到原理图)下面就来
修改PCB后无法同步更新到原理图吗
实际绘图过程中会有多种情况发生,例如根据以前的项目做修改应用于新的项目(主要在 PCB 中增加元器件以及添加网络标号进行连线后更新到原理图)下面
2019-08-19 10:25:59
AD9原理图仿真时出现大量错误
新人刚开始学习AD9,原理图仿真时出现大量错误,都是has no driver,百度了一下,说可能是引脚属性设置问题,不知道在哪儿改,望大神指导,万分感谢!
Altium Designer更新到PCB出现unknown pin错误
刚制作的原理图,更新到PCB时出现unknown pin 的错误,各元件已核对了封装。错误如下图所示:
用AD9将原理图更新至PCB时发现STC12C60S2芯片没有电气连线
我使用的是AD9summer版,画的是STC12C60S2开发板,画好原理图后,编译后看消息没有错误提示,然后将原理图
换一换
- 如何分清usb-c和type-c的区别
- 中国芯片现状怎样?芯片发展分析
- vga接口接线图及vga接口定义
- 芯片的工作原理是什么?
- 华为harmonyos是什么意思,看懂鸿蒙OS系统!
- 什么是蓝牙?它的主要作用是什么?
- ssd是什么意思
- 汽车电子包含哪些领域?
- TWS蓝牙耳机是什么意思?你真的了解吗
- 什么是单片机?有什么用?
- 升压电路图汇总解析
- plc的工作原理是什么?
- 再次免费公开一肖一吗
- 充电桩一般是如何收费的?有哪些收费标准?
- ADC是什么?高精度ADC是什么意思?
- dtmb信号覆盖城市查询
- EDA是什么?有什么作用?
- 苹果手机哪几个支持无线充电的?
- type-c四根线接法图解
- 华为芯片为什么受制于美国?
- 怎样挑选路由器?
- 元宇宙概念股龙头一览
- 锂电池和铅酸电池哪个好?
- 什么是场效应管?它的作用是什么?
- 如何进行编码器的正确接线?接线方法介绍
- 虚短与虚断的概念介绍及区别
- 晶振的作用是什么?
- 大疆无人机的价格贵吗?大约在什么价位?
- 苹果nfc功能怎么复制门禁卡
- amoled屏幕和oled区别
- 单片机和嵌入式的区别是什么
- 复位电路的原理及作用
- BLDC电机技术分析
- dsp是什么意思?有什么作用?
- 苹果无线充电器怎么使用?
- iphone13promax电池容量是多少毫安
- 芯片的组成材料有什么
- 特斯拉充电桩充电是如何收费的?收费标准是什么?
- 直流电机驱动电路及原理图
- 传感器常见类型有哪些?
- 自举电路图
- 通讯隔离作用
- 苹果笔记本macbookpro18款与19款区别
- 新斯的指纹芯片供哪些客户
- 伺服电机是如何进行工作的?它的原理是什么?
- 无人机价钱多少?为什么说无人机烧钱?
- 以太网VPN技术概述
- 手机nfc功能打开好还是关闭好
- 十大公认音质好的无线蓝牙耳机
- 元宇宙概念龙头股一览